Midlands Air Ambulance Charity Thanks M6toll For 20 Years’ Support

Monday 7th October 2024

Image caption: ([L-R]: Jon Cottrell, senior partnerships executive and Richard Apps, critical care paramedic, both for Midlands Air Ambulance Charity, Michael Whelan, general manager for M6toll, James Cloke, critical care paramedic for the charity, Joanne Brett, external communications assistant, Alex Sheldon, service delivery manager and Maxine Estevez, communications manager, all for M6toll.)

The team at M6toll has been going the extra mile for more than 20 years, raising more than £500,000 for the vital lifesaving service provided by Midlands Air Ambulance Charity.

When the toll road first opened in 2004, the company selected the air ambulance as its chosen charity and has continued to offer this same commitment for the last 20 years. This makes the company the charity’s longest standing corporate partner by a decade.

During M6toll’s time of support, the road has donated more than £500,000 in fundraising, which has funded hundreds of lifesaving missions via air ambulance helicopter and critical care car. It has also provided free passage to the M6toll for the charity’s critical care cars and personally to the members of aircrew, meaning they often get home quicker after a long shift.

In addition to the financial support, M6toll has also supported a number of Midlands Air Ambulance Charity’s campaigns and initiatives, including Sky Champs, which provides Key Stage 1 and 2 children with National Curriculum based activities to use in school and at home. This is a great resource to schools and was a vital tool for parents who home schooled during the pandemic. As part of Sky Champs, the team at Midlands Air Ambulance Charity gave skills sessions to children in CPR and bleed control, and in the last four years have delivered sessions to more than 16,000 school pupils across the Midlands, thanks to M6toll’s generosity.
